Could Tennessee really pull the top two offensive tackles from the 2019 class? According to 247 Sports’ Shannon Terry, that’s a definite possibility. In fact, he’s even projecting it to happen.
Terry appeared on Nashville’s 104.5 The Zone on Friday, discussing his recent crystal ball projection of five-star tackle Darnell Wright to Tennessee.
“People really close to him love Pruitt,” Terry said. “He loves the Vols. In the end, I think it’s a battle between Alabama and Tennessee — and I think the Vols are going to win this one. That’s a long play from me. Right now I wouldn’t say that they’re in the driver’s seat, but by the end of the deal, they will be.”
Tennessee has already secured a commitment from five-star tackle Wanya Morris, who is ranked as the top tackle in the nation. The five-star Wright comes in right behind Morris, checking in at 9th overall in 247’s composite rankings.
The Vols also have commitments from four-star guard Jackson Lampley and three-star tackle Chris Akporoghene.
Ohio State still holds the lead for Wright in the crystal ball projections, but that could obviously take a hit with the ongoing Urban Meyer investigation. The 6-6, 320 pound saw Tennessee and Alabama two times in the spring.
Wright committing to Tennessee would be an obvious power move for Jeremy Pruitt and would solve Tennessee’s tackle situation for at least the next three years. As a fan, you’ve got to be excited about the added emphasis this staff is putting on the line of scrimmage.
